whiteboard_api.h
00001 /* 00002 * Copyright (c) 2011-2017, Arm Limited and affiliates. 00003 * SPDX-License-Identifier: Apache-2.0 00004 * 00005 * Licensed under the Apache License, Version 2.0 (the "License"); 00006 * you may not use this file except in compliance with the License. 00007 * You may obtain a copy of the License at 00008 * 00009 * http://www.apache.org/licenses/LICENSE-2.0 00010 * 00011 * Unless required by applicable law or agreed to in writing, software 00012 * distributed under the License is distributed on an "AS IS" BASIS, 00013 * WITHOUT WARRANTIES OR CONDITIONS OF ANY KIND, either express or implied. 00014 * See the License for the specific language governing permissions and 00015 * limitations under the License. 00016 */ 00017 00018 #ifndef WHITEBOARD_API_H_ 00019 #define WHITEBOARD_API_H_ 00020 00021 #include "net_interface.h" 00022 00023 /** 00024 * \file whiteboard_api.h 00025 * \brief An API for DAD, intercepting messages from backhaul network and keeping track of routes inside the PAN. 00026 */ 00027 00028 #ifdef __cplusplus 00029 extern "C" { 00030 #endif 00031 00032 /** 00033 * \struct whiteboard_entry_t 00034 * \brief A structure describing a whiteboarding entry. 00035 */ 00036 typedef struct whiteboard_entry_t { 00037 uint8_t address[16]; /**< Registered IP address. */ 00038 uint_least24_t ttl; /**< Whiteboard entry TTL (seconds). */ 00039 uint8_t eui64[8]; /**< EUI-64 of node that IP address is registered to. */ 00040 int8_t interface_index; /**< Interface id */ 00041 } whiteboard_entry_t; 00042 00043 /** 00044 * \brief Read whiteboard entries 00045 * \param cur NULL to read first entry, or get next entry after cur. 00046 * \return A pointer to whiteboard_entry_t structure. 00047 */ 00048 extern whiteboard_entry_t *whiteboard_get(whiteboard_entry_t *cur); 00049 00050 /** 00051 * @brief Whiteboard_set_device_hard_limit Sets the absolut limit of child devices this device can handle. 00052 * This is very useful in situations, where 1 GW drops from network and causes it's children 00053 * to join other GW networks. This might cause other GWs to run out of memory. 00054 * @param limit Absolute maximum amount of devices allowed to join. Default value=0 means unlimited (as long as there is memory) 00055 */ 00056 extern void whiteboard_set_device_hard_limit(uint16_t limit); 00057 00058 #ifdef __cplusplus 00059 } 00060 #endif 00061 #endif /* WHITEBOARD_API_H_ */
